What Materials Do You Need?
Before diving into the crafting process, it’s essential to gather all the necessary materials for your DIY Hello Kitty ornament. The beauty of this project lies in its versatility—you can use a wide range of materials depending on your preferences and skill level. Here’s a comprehensive list of items you might need:
- Felt Fabric: Perfect for creating a soft and durable ornament. Choose white felt for Hello Kitty’s face and red for her iconic bow.
- Fabric Scissors: Sharp scissors are crucial for precise cutting, especially when working with fabric.
- Needle and Thread: For sewing pieces together. Opt for a thread color that matches your felt for a seamless finish.
- Embroidery Floss: Ideal for adding details like Hello Kitty’s whiskers and facial features.
- Hot Glue Gun: A quick and easy way to assemble parts of your ornament.
- Stuffing Material: If you’re making a 3D ornament, you’ll need polyester fiberfill or cotton batting to give it shape.
- Decorative Elements: Beads, sequins, or glitter can add a touch of sparkle to your creation.

How to Make a Felt Hello Kitty Ornament?
Making a felt Hello Kitty ornament is a straightforward and enjoyable process, even for beginners. Follow these step-by-step instructions to bring your ornament to life:

Step 1: Cut Out the Felt Pieces
Begin by cutting out the basic shapes for your Hello Kitty ornament. You’ll need two oval shapes for the face, two smaller circles for the eyes, and a bow shape for her signature accessory. Use a template or draw the shapes freehand onto the felt before cutting them out. Precision is key here, as these pieces will form the foundation of your ornament.
Step 2: Sew or Glue the Pieces Together
Once your pieces are ready, it’s time to assemble them. If you’re sewing, use a simple running stitch to attach the eyes and bow to one of the oval face pieces. For a no-sew option, a hot glue gun works just as well. Be sure to position the bow slightly off-center for an authentic Hello Kitty look.
Step 3: Add Facial Details
Hello Kitty’s charm lies in her simplicity. Use black embroidery floss to stitch on her nose and whiskers. You can also add a small yellow bead or sequin for her nose if you prefer a more dimensional look. Keep the details minimal to stay true to her iconic design.
Step 4: Create a 3D Shape
To give your ornament a 3D effect, sew or glue the two oval face pieces together, leaving a small opening. Stuff the ornament with polyester fiberfill, then close the opening. Attach a loop of ribbon or string at the top for hanging.
Can You Use Other Materials for Your DIY Hello Kitty Ornament?
Absolutely! While felt is a popular choice for crafting a DIY Hello Kitty ornament, there are countless other materials you can explore. Each material offers a unique texture and aesthetic, allowing you to tailor the project to your preferences. Here are some alternative materials and techniques you can try:
Clay Crafting
Polymer clay is an excellent option for creating a more sculpted and durable ornament. You can mold the clay into Hello Kitty’s iconic shape, bake it according to the package instructions, and paint the details afterward. This method is ideal for those who enjoy working with their hands and want a more polished finish.
Recycled Materials
If you’re passionate about sustainability, consider using recycled materials like cardboard, fabric scraps, or even old clothes. For example, you can cut out Hello Kitty’s shape from a piece of cardboard, cover it with fabric, and add embellishments like buttons or ribbons for her bow. This eco-friendly approach not only reduces waste but also adds a unique flair to your ornament.
Wooden Cutouts
Wooden cutouts are another fantastic option for a rustic yet charming DIY Hello Kitty ornament. You can purchase pre-cut wooden shapes or use a jigsaw to create your own. Paint the wood white and add details with acrylic paints or markers. This method results in a sturdy ornament that can be cherished for years.

How to Troubleshoot Common Crafting Issues?
Even the most experienced crafters encounter challenges from time to time. Here are some common issues you might face while making your DIY Hello Kitty ornament and how to resolve them:
Problem: Uneven Cutting
Solution: Use a template or stencil to ensure consistency. If you’ve already cut the pieces unevenly, trim them carefully to match or layer them to hide imperfections.
Problem: Threads Tangling
Solution: Keep your thread organized by using a thread conditioner or winding it onto a bobbin. Work slowly and patiently to avoid knots.
Problem: Glue Seeping Through Fabric
Solution: Use a minimal amount of glue and press the pieces together firmly. Allow the glue to dry completely before handling the ornament.

Can I Make a DIY Hello Kitty Ornament Without Sewing?
Yes, absolutely! You can use fabric glue or a hot glue gun to assemble your ornament without sewing. This no-sew method is perfect for beginners or those who prefer a quicker crafting process.
What Age Group Is Suitable for This Project?
This project is suitable for all ages, but younger children may need adult supervision, especially when using scissors or a glue gun. It’s a great activity for families to enjoy together.
